This is a tale about Chinnuotoko and Uhara Soshi, who are involved with Unaiotome of Ashiya in Settsu Province. The place name "Katsuta" appears in Volume 9 of the "Nihon Shoki." It is also written about in the "Manyoshu" (Volume 9, 1801-1803, 1809-1811, Volume 19, 4211-4212), and has been widely known since ancient times. In Chapter 147 of the "Yamato Monogatari," the tale is given further detail and specifics, including a scene in which the Empress and other ladies-in-waiting recite shoji uta (traditional Japanese screen poems) in the harem of Emperor Murakami, and a follow-up story about the Virgin's Tomb.

摂津国葦屋の菟原処女(うないおとめ)をめぐる陳奴壮士(ちぬおとこ)と菟原壮士の説話。《日本書紀》巻九に〈活田〉の地名がみえる。《万葉集》(巻九・1801~1803,1809~1811,巻十九・4211~4212)にもうたわれており,古くから広く知られている。《大和物語》147段では,さらに詳しく具体的になり,村上帝の後宮において中宮をはじめ女房たちが障子歌をよむ場や,処女塚(おとめづか)の後日譚がつく。
